TICKET-4417: Inventory reconciliation job failing on staging

Welcome aboard — quick context. The nightly reconciliation job for Stockmere syncs warehouse counts against the Ledgerbird backend, and it's been failing since the staging environment was rebuilt last week. Root cause is a misconfigured env file: someone copied the dev template, which points at the wrong queue and omits the sync credential entirely. Fix the queue host first, then add the credential on the line directly after this sentence.

vault entry, fadup-tagag: RELAY_SECRET8=2fd92179

## Runbook: Squatwatch scanner stalls

If Squatwatch (our typo-squatting package scanner) stops flagging new uploads, first check the registry feed lag on the dashboard — anything over ten minutes means the poller is stuck. Restart the poller pod, wait two cycles, and confirm flags resume. If it stalls again, compare the running config against the approved baseline before escalating to the Harrowgate platform team. The current baseline configuration is shown below.

service settings:
quenwyn:
  log_level: warn
  metrics_host: metrics.quenwyn.tolvaqsys.internal
  pool_size: 16

**Handover: soft deletes on the orders table**

Before I roll off, here's the state of things. Orders in the Pindrop service are never hard-deleted; we set a deletion timestamp and a reaper job purges rows after the retention window. The reaper runs nightly on the Carsten scheduler. Never run it manually against production without a dry run first. The reaper's current configuration values are as follows.

deployment values, baguf-yagef:
ralath:
  log_level: debug
  metrics_host: metrics.ralath.qorvellabs.internal
  pool_size: 8